Amira Pharmaceuticals achieves milestones in FLAP inhibitor program with GlaxoSmithKline
June 2nd, 2008
GSK exercises option for AM803, a FLAP inhibitor which recently completed phase I studies
SAN DIEGO, June 2, 2008 — Amira Pharmaceuticals today announced that under the terms of a worldwide exclusive agreement entered into in Feb 2008, GlaxoSmithKline (GSK) will exercise its right to a second FLAP compound, AM803. Under the original agreement, GSK has rights to develop, manufacture and commercialize FLAP (5-Lipoxygenase Activating Protein) inhibitors for the treatment of respiratory and cardiovascular disease. The decision to develop AM803 follows the successful completion of a phase I study by Amira, which demonstrated its potential as a once-daily FLAP inhibitor. (more…)

Avalon Ventures Closes on $150 Million Avalon VIII Fund
February 20th, 2008
Firm Adds Two Managing Directors to New Fund
La Jolla, Calif. — February 20, 2008 — Avalon Ventures, an investor in early stage companies in biotechnology, wireless communications and Web media applications, today announced it has closed on its eighth venture capital fund, with total proceeds raised exceeding the goal of $150 million. The partnership expects to make 20 to 24 new investments in Avalon VIII. The new fund is Avalon’s largest fund to date, and includes many of the key limited partners in the Avalon VII fund, such as Harvard Management Company, AlpInvest Partners N.V., Paul Capital and Grove Street Advisors. Kinsella said yesterday that the capital-raising effort reflects the overall strength of the venture-capital industry. Fundraising in 2007 by venture-capital firms nationwide reached its highest level in six years, according to a survey released last month by Thomson Financial and the National Venture Capital Association.
